Soured Milk Recipes
Photo from JVC’s Science Fair Projects What is soured milk? There are 3 kinds of milks which are commonly referred to as soured milk in recipes: 1.) In baking, soured milk is frequently made by adding 1 tablespoon of either vinegar or lemon juice to a cup of milk and then waiting 5 minutes for it to curdle. This is actually acidified milk. 2.) Philippines – Part 2: Simple Recipes using Goat’s Milk
This is the second of two articles about Joan Parreno, an American woman living in the Iliono province of the Philippines with her inlaws. Their home was flooded and Joan is trying to help them use their goat’s milk to better advantage. In Part 1, she describes how she made rennet from papaya leaves and in this post, she shares a few of her recipes:
